The Roster: Customizing Your 3D Character
Now, let’s talk about the player. You need a specific look. Maybe your team colors are red and white, or maybe you need a specific jersey number. With the extensive 3D character library inside Visual Paradigm, you aren’t stuck with defaults. You pull a base character onto the canvas—let’s say, a young athletic male model—and then you hit the properties panel. This is where the magic happens.
You can swap out body parts, change textures, and adjust colors instantly. For this baseball player, you would select the “sportswear” category, apply the pinstripe texture, and tweak the cap color. It is a professional animation tool feature that feels like a video game character creator. You get to define the identity of your subject without needing to know a single thing about 3D mesh topology. You want him to look focused? Adjust the facial expression. You want realistic proportions? It is all adjustable sliders. This allows for diverse storytelling, whether you are making an explainer video about rules or a dramatic short film.
Action and Physics: The “Swing” Mechanics
Static characters are boring. The whole point of using AniFuzion is the movement. In the image, the batter is mid-preparation, eyes locked on the pitcher. To get from a standing pose to a full swing, you do not manually move the elbows and knees frame by frame. That is the old way. Here, you use the Pre-Built Actions and Motion Library.
Applying Smart Motions
You select your batter, open the actions library, and search for “baseball swing” or “batting stance.” The software applies the motion data to your character’s skeleton automatically. This is called retargeting. The smart animation engine ensures the hands stay on the bat and the feet stay planted on the ground. You can then tweak the timing on the timeline—slow down the wind-up for dramatic effect, or speed up the swing for impact. It is precise control without the grunt work.
